use serde::Deserialize;
|
|
use std::collections::HashMap;
|
|
use std::path::PathBuf;
|
|
|
|
/// Full 8-colour pywal palette. Catppuccin Mocha is the fallback.
|
|
#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
|
|
pub struct Palette {
|
|
pub background: String,
|
|
pub foreground: String,
|
|
/// ANSI color0 — darkest surface / overlay
|
|
pub color0: String,
|
|
/// ANSI color1 — red
|
|
pub color1: String,
|
|
/// ANSI color2 — green
|
|
pub color2: String,
|
|
/// ANSI color3 — yellow
|
|
pub color3: String,
|
|
/// ANSI color4 — blue (primary accent)
|
|
pub color4: String,
|
|
/// ANSI color5 — pink / magenta
|
|
pub color5: String,
|
|
/// ANSI color6 — teal / cyan
|
|
pub color6: String,
|
|
/// ANSI color7 — light overlay / muted fg
|
|
pub color7: String,
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
impl Default for Palette {
|
|
fn default() -> Self {
|
|
Palette {
|
|
background: "#1e1e2e".into(),
|
|
foreground: "#cdd6f4".into(),
|
|
color0: "#45475a".into(),
|
|
color1: "#f38ba8".into(),
|
|
color2: "#a6e3a1".into(),
|
|
color3: "#f9e2af".into(),
|
|
color4: "#89b4fa".into(),
|
|
color5: "#f5c2e7".into(),
|
|
color6: "#94e2d5".into(),
|
|
color7: "#bac2de".into(),
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
#[derive(Deserialize)]
|
|
struct WalColors {
|
|
#[serde(default)]
|
|
colors: HashMap<String, String>,
|
|
special: Option<WalSpecial>,
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
#[derive(Deserialize)]
|
|
struct WalSpecial {
|
|
background: Option<String>,
|
|
foreground: Option<String>,
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/// Load palette from pywal's `colors.json`. Falls back to Catppuccin Mocha.
|
|
pub fn load_palette() -> Palette {
|
|
let path = wal_path();
|
|
std::fs::read_to_string(&path)
|
|
.ok()
|
|
.and_then(|s| from_wal_json(&s))
|
|
.unwrap_or_default()
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
pub(crate) fn from_wal_json(json: &str) -> Option<Palette> {
|
|
let wal: WalColors = serde_json::from_str(json).ok()?;
|
|
let c = |k: &str, fallback: &str| -> String {
|
|
wal.colors.get(k).cloned().unwrap_or_else(|| fallback.into())
|
|
};
|
|
Some(Palette {
|
|
background: wal.special.as_ref().and_then(|s| s.background.clone())
|
|
.unwrap_or_else(|| "#1e1e2e".into()),
|
|
foreground: wal.special.as_ref().and_then(|s| s.foreground.clone())
|
|
.unwrap_or_else(|| "#cdd6f4".into()),
|
|
color0: c("color0", "#45475a"),
|
|
color1: c("color1", "#f38ba8"),
|
|
color2: c("color2", "#a6e3a1"),
|
|
color3: c("color3", "#f9e2af"),
|
|
color4: c("color4", "#89b4fa"),
|
|
color5: c("color5", "#f5c2e7"),
|
|
color6: c("color6", "#94e2d5"),
|
|
color7: c("color7", "#bac2de"),
|
|
})
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
fn wal_path() -> PathBuf {
|
|
dirs::cache_dir()
|
|
.unwrap_or_else(|| PathBuf::from("~/.cache"))
|
|
.join("wal/colors.json")
|
|
}
